Activity monitoring plugins are essential for troubleshooting a site when something isn’t working correctly.

Without a log of what changed on a website, you can feel like you’re on a treasure hunt with no clues.

I’ve written about WordPress plugins to track changes in the past and how they can make managing and updating a website easier.

Site tracking or activity monitoring plugins log what changes have been made to a website and what user made the changes. Continue reading Share Your Favorite Plugin: Simple History
